Transaction 3bde26ffb61b668df670572c1d9f8d94f9275fdf2d6bad9e1fd3bb854cd1f264
1 Input
1 Output
-
3bde26ffb61b668df670572c1d9f8d94f9275fdf2d6bad9e1fd3bb854cd1f264:0
- value
- 39845
- script pubkey
- OP_0 OP_PUSHBYTES_20 51409c4c122a039eca95218a7c4c4a048707f40a
- address
- bc1q29qfcnqj9gpeaj54yx98cnz2qjrs0aq2fete8s